A Parents-Teacher Meeting (PTM) was organized on 30 May 2026 at Don Bosco Tech Society, Jalandhar Centre, to strengthen communication between trainers and parents and to review the progress of trainees enrolled in various courses.
The meeting was conducted by E-Commerce Trainer Ms. Twinkle Leer, IT-ITES Trainer Mr. Satinder Singh Kaila, and IT-CCE Trainer Mr. Himanshu Pandey. Parents were invited to discuss the performance and development of their children during the training program. The trainers provided a comprehensive overview of each trainee’s attendance, practical work, classroom involvement, skill development, and overall conduct.
During the interaction, the trainers addressed areas where trainees needed improvement, including attendance, time management, communication skills, and participation in practical activities. They also highlighted the positive achievements and learning outcomes of the trainees, recognizing their efforts and progress throughout the course.
The trainers further discussed future placement opportunities and career prospects with the parents. Information regarding placement drives, interview preparation, industry expectations, and employability skills was shared. Parents were encouraged to motivate and support their children in enhancing their professional competencies and maintaining consistent performance.
The meeting provided an excellent platform for parents to share their feedback and concerns. The trainers responded to their queries and offered guidance to help trainees achieve their career goals.
Overall, the PTM was successful in fostering collaboration between parents and trainers and contributed positively to the academic and professional growth of the trainees.
